In the 22nd week of the English Premier League, Pep Guardiola’s team, Manchester City, and Burnley, managed by Vincent Kompany, faced each other.

Goals were scored by host Manchester City as they won the match played at Etihad Stadium 3-1; It came from Julian Alvarez in the 16th and 22nd minutes, and from Rodri in the 46th minute. Burnley’s only goal came from Ameen Al Dakhil in the 90+3 minute.

DE BRUYNE MADE HISTORY

Kevin De Bruyne, who assisted Julian Alvarez’s second goal in Manchester City, became the 3rd player with the most assists in Premier League history with 104 assists.

In Manchester City, Norwegian striker Erling Haaland replaced Kevin De Bruyne in the 71st minute and appeared on the field for the first time since December 6, 2023.

With this result, Manchester City increased its points to 46 points, while Burnley remained at 12 points. In the next match week of the league, Manchester City will host Brentford away, while Burnley will host Fulham at home.
